Puppy breeds we offer

Morkie
Morkies, also known as Yorktese, are a cross between a Yorkshire Terrier and a Maltese.

Yorkie
The Yorkshire Terrier (or 'Yorkie') was bred in Yorkshire, Northern England in the 1800's to hunt and kill rats and other vermin. It was carefully bred from a number of working terriers, some of which came to England alongside Scottish immigrants looking for factory work.

Pomeranian
The Pomeranian (also known as the 'Pom', 'Toy German Spitz', 'Deutscher Zwergspitz', or 'Zwers') descends from sled dogs of Greenland. 'Pomerania' is a district directly south of the Baltic Sea spanning modern day Germany and Poland, where the majority of the Pomeranian's development was done in the 8th century.

Poodle
The Poodle is a breed of dog. The Standard Poodle is regarded as the second most intelligent breed of dog after the Border Collie, and before the German Shepherd Dog.[1] The poodle breed is found officially in toy, miniature, and standard sizes, with many coat colors. Originally bred as a type of water dog, the poodle is skillful in many dog sports, including agility, obedience, tracking, and even herding.

Japanese Chin
Japanese Chin stand about 20 to 27 cm (8 to 11 in) in height at the withers and weight can vary from a low of 4 lbs to a high of 20 lbs, with an average of 7 to 9 pounds being the most common. The American Kennel Club and the Fédération Cynologique Internationale give no weight requirement for the Chin.

Chihuahua
The Chihuahua is the smallest breed of dog and is so named for the state of Chihuahua in Mexico. Chihuahuas come in a wide variety of sizes, head shapes, colors and coat lengths.

Boston Terrier
The Boston Terrier is a breed of dog originating in the United States of America. This "American Gentleman" was accepted in 1893 by the American Kennel Club as a non-sporting breed.

French Bulldog
The French bulldog is a small breed of domestic dog, related to the English bulldog and American bulldog.

English Bulldog
Bulldog is the common name for a breed of dog also referred to as the English Bulldog. Other Bulldog breeds include the American Bulldog and the French Bulldog. The Bulldog is a muscular heavy dog with a wrinkled face and a distinctive pushed-in nose.

Shih Tzu
The Shih Tzu is a breed of dog weighing 4–7.25 kilograms (8.8–16.0 lb) with long silky hair. The breed originated in China and is among the earliest breeds.

Maltese
The Maltese (also known as the 'Bichon Maltiase') is the most ancient toy breed of Europe, hailing from the Mediterranean island Malta, an ancient trading port.

Miniature Pinscher
The Miniature Pinscher (Zwergpinscher, Min Pin) is a small breed of dog, originating from Germany. The breed's earliest ancestors were a mix of Italian Greyhounds and Dachshunds.

Bichon Frise
The Bichon Frise is a small, sturdy, little dog. When the dog is clipped in a show cut the body gives off a round appearance. The skull is slightly rounded. The muzzle is shorter than the skull, is not pointed, with a slightly pronounced stop. The round eyes are black or dark brown. The ears are dropped covered in long hair.
